[ BOC CUSTOMS MEMORANDUM ORDER NO. 7-2008, February 14, 2008 ]

AMENDMENT TO CMO NO. 17-2005 ON THE MORATORIUM ON APPROVALS TO ESTABLISH/OPERATE OFF DOCK CY-CFS, CUSTOMS PUBLIC/PRIVATE BONDED WAREHOUSES, COMMON BONDED WAREHOUSES AND OTHER NON-MANUFACTURING BONDED WAREHOUSES/FACILITIES



Section 4 of the Customs Memorandum Order No. 17-2005 is hereby amended to read, as follows:
"Section 4. The moratorium shall not cover however, applications for the establishment and operation of Customs Bonded Manufacturing Warehouses pursuant to Sections 2001 to 2004 of the Tariff and Customs Code of the Philippines as amended, as well as applications for accreditation as member of an existing Common Bonded Warehouses and applications for registration of qualified end-user clients of existing ICBWs pursuant to CMO 39-91 and CAO 7-2002/CAO 7-2003, respectively, provided that the applicant manufacturing firm is NOT engaged in the importation of any type of RESINS as raw materials."
All Orders, Memoranda, Circulars, or parts thereof which are inconsistent herewith shall be deemed repealed and/or modified accordingly.

This Order shall take effect immediately and shall last until revoked.

Adopted: 14 Feb. 2008

(SGD.) NAPOLEON L. MORALES
Commissioner
